The issue with these is people are not expecting these expenses to be so high! Many people do not prepare, budget, or really see how much they are spending every month on these categories. The trick is to be very diligent and aware of how much you are spending in these areas.
Restaurant/Eating Out: Eating out a lot can completely wreck your budget. Sometimes it does not seem like you are spending a lot of money, but over a month, the amount can really add up. If you are on a tight budget, it is always recommended to eat in when possible and/or try to limit eating out for special occasions.
Alcohol: Purchasing alcohol can become very expensive especially if you purchase it at a restaurant or a bar. A recommendation on limiting your bar tab is to always pay with cash and never start a tab.
Travel: Whether you are traveling by plane, car, or train, traveling can be expensive. When you factor in lodging, food, entertainment, etc., a travel weekend can crush your budget. I would recommend to always plan ahead and estimate what your total cost is going to be to make sure you can afford the travel, and always try to travel with points!]]></description>
